@import url(index.ie.css) screen and (min-width:750px);
@media screen and (max-width: 750px) {
@charset "gb2312";
body {margin: 0px;padding: 0px;font-size: 14px;color: #333;max-width: 750px;background: #f3f3f3;}
img { border: 0; display: block;}
a { text-decoration: none; color: #333; cursor: pointer; transition: 0.3s ease; -ms-transition: 0.3s ease; -moz-transition: 0.3s ease; -webkit-transition: 0.3s ease; -o-transition: 0.3s ease;}
a:hover { color: #ff6c6c!important; transition: 0.3s ease; -ms-transition: 0.3s ease; -moz-transition: 0.3s ease; -webkit-transition: 0.3s ease; -o-transition: 0.3s ease; }
div, ul, li, form, h1, h2, h3, h4,h5, p, dl, dt, dd, ul, ol, li, th, td, aside, article { margin: 0px; padding: 0px; list-style: none; }
.az_header{float:left;background: #6292ef;width: 100%;height: 173px;}
.az_header_box{width: 100%;margin: 0 auto;text-align: center;}

.rougao {float: right;line-height: 125px;height: 125px;display: none;}
.rougao a {float: left;color: #fff;font-size: 13px;margin-left: 22px;}
.rougao a i{height: 25px;width: 28px;float: left;background: url(../img/ico.png)  -38px -172px no-repeat;margin-left: 5px;}
.rougao a:hover{color: #0797ca;}
.rougao .denglu{color: #2ca6e0!important;}
.logo {display: inline-block;width: 232px;height: 40px;background: url(../img/ico.png) no-repeat 0px -124px;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;margin-top: 19px;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;;background-size: 100%;;;;;}
.kouhao {float: left;width: 199px;height: 21px;background: url(../img/ico.png) no-repeat 0px -227px;;;margin-top: 56px;;;margin-left: 24px;;;;;;;;display: none;;;;;}
.search {background: #ffffff4d;float: left;overflow: hidden;border: 1px solid #ffffff63;border-radius: 60px;margin: 3%;width: 94%;}
.search em{float: left;width: 26px;height: 25px;background: url(../img/ico_2021.png) -31px 0px no-repeat;margin-left: 23px;margin-top: 11px;}
.search_text {width: 70%;line-height: 37px;height: 37px;border: 0;color: #ffffff;font-size: 15px;outline: none;background: no-repeat;}
.search_btn {width: 25%;line-height: 31px;cursor: pointer;background: #ff7d72;padding: 0;float: right;font-size: 15px;color: #ffffff;border: 0;text-align: center;border-radius: 60px;margin-top: 4px;margin-right: 4px;}
.search_hot {font-size: 12px;line-height: 30px;height: 30px;float: left;width: 100%;margin-top: 21px;display: flex;flex-wrap: wrap;justify-content: center;}
.search_hot a {background: rgb(50 184 255);padding: 0 16px;border-radius: 17px;opacity: 0.8;color: #fff;margin-left: 5px;height: 23px;line-height: 23px;}
.search_hot a:hover { opacity: 1;color:#fff!important;}
.search_btn:hover { opacity: 1;color:#fff!important;background:#ff8181}

.main{width: 100%;margin: 0 auto;}

.az_top{float:left;margin-top: -37px;background: #ffffff26;border-radius: 10px;padding: 3%;width: 94%;padding-bottom: 1%;}
.hot_class{background-color: #fff;float: left;border-radius: 10px;width: 100%;padding-bottom: 16px;}
.hot_title{width: 186px;height: 44px;float: left;margin-top: 18px;margin-left: -9px;}
.hot_title a{font-size: 16px;line-height: 32px;margin-left: 20px;color: #fff;}
.class_bg1{background: url(../img/ico.png) no-repeat 0px -10px;}
.class_bg2{background: url(../img/ico.png) no-repeat 0px -109px;}
.class_bg3{background: url(../img/ico.png) no-repeat 0px -60px;}
.class_li{width: 100%;overflow: hidden;}
.class_li ul{float: left;width: 90%;display: flex;justify-content: space-between;flex-wrap: wrap;padding: 0 5%;}
.class_li ul li{float: left;width: 27%;}
.class_li ul li a{font-size: 15px;color: #333;line-height: 35px;}

.az_top_r{float: left;width: 94%;background: #fff;padding: 3%;border-radius: 10px;margin-top: 10px;}
.banner{float:left;}
.banner img{float:left;width: 100%;}

.az_top_r_hot{float:right;width: 100%;margin-top: 20px;}
.az_top_r_hot_tl{float: left;width: 100%;color: #bdbaba;line-height: 38px;height: 38px;margin-bottom: 12px;}
.az_top_r_hot_tl span{float: left;color: #ff7d72;font-size: 22px;margin-right: 9px;}
.az_top_r_hot_tl em{float:right;color: #333;font-style: inherit;}
.az_top_r_hot_art{float: left;width: 100%;display: flex;flex-wrap: wrap;justify-content: space-between;}
.az_top_r_hot_art a{float: left;background: #fff3e5;height: 38px;width: 47.5%;color: #333;line-height: 38px;text-align: center;padding: 0 1%;margin-bottom: 3px;overflow: hidden;}

.az_top_r_yx{float: left;width: 100%;margin-top: 13px;}
.az_top_r_yx_tl{float: left;width: 45%;}
.az_top_r_yx_tl a{float: left;color: #ff7d72;font-size: 24px;margin-right: 9px;}
.az_top_r_yx_tl img{float: left;color: #333;font-style: inherit;width: 100%;}
.az_top_r_yx_art{float: left;width: 55%;display: flex;flex-wrap: wrap;justify-content: space-between;margin-top: 1px;height: 100px;overflow: hidden;}
.az_top_r_yx_art a{float: left;background: #f7f7f7;height: 38px;width: 100%;color: #333;line-height: 38px;text-align: center;padding: 0 1%;margin-bottom: 14px;overflow: hidden;}


/*分类*/
.az_fenlei{float: left;width: 94%;margin: 0 3%;}
.az_fenlei_tl{float: left;width: 100%;line-height: 55px;color: #b1b1b1;font-size: 15px;}
.az_fenlei_tl span{font-weight: 700;color: #333;margin-right: 10px;font-size: 19px;}
.az_fenlei_tl em{float: left;color: #6292ef;font-style: inherit;}
.az_fenlei .az_fenlei_li_r  a{color: #333;float: left;width: 49%;line-height: 33px;font-size: 14px;text-align: center;}
.az_fenlei .az_fenlei_li_r{float: left;width: 94%;display: flex;flex-wrap: wrap;justify-content: space-between;height: 105px;overflow: hidden;padding: 0 3%;}
.az_fenlei_li{float: left;background: #fff;width: 100%;border-radius: 10px;display: flex;flex-wrap: wrap;justify-content: space-between;}
.az_fenlei ul{float: left;width: 49%;border-right: 1px solid #f1f1f1;padding-top: 35px;}
.az_fenlei ul li{float: left;width: 100%;text-align: center;margin-bottom: 12px;}
.az_fenlei ul li a{float: left;width: 100%;display: flex;flex-wrap: wrap;flex-direction: column;align-items: center;}
.az_fenlei ul li a em{float: left;width: 65px;height: 65px;background-color: #6292ef;border-radius: 100px;text-align: center;margin-bottom: 21px;}
.az_fenlei ul li a em:before{content:"";width: 49px;height: 49px;background: url(../img/ico.png) no-repeat -132px -261px;margin-top: 14px;display: inline-block;}
.az_fenlei ul li a span{display: inline-block;width: 113px;background: #6292ef;line-height: 34px;color: #fff;font-size: 16px;border-radius: 4px;}
.az_fenlei ul:nth-child(4){border-right:0}
.az_fenlei ul:nth-child(1) em{background: #e4c267;}
.az_fenlei ul:nth-child(1) em:before{content:"";background: url(../img/ico.png) no-repeat 4px -259px;;;;}
.az_fenlei ul:nth-child(1) span{background: #e4c267;}
.az_fenlei ul:nth-child(2) em{background: #ff7d72;}
.az_fenlei ul:nth-child(2) em:before{content:"";background: url(../img/ico.png) no-repeat -40px -259px;;;;;;;;}
.az_fenlei ul:nth-child(2) span{background: #ff7d72;}
.az_fenlei ul:nth-child(3) em{background: #78c6af;}
.az_fenlei ul:nth-child(3) em:before{content:"";background: url(../img/ico.png) no-repeat -88px -258px;;;;;;;}
.az_fenlei ul:nth-child(3) span{background: #78c6af;}
.az_fenlei .az_fenlei_l li a:hover{color:#fff!important;}


.az_list{float: left;width: 88%;background: #fff;padding: 3%;border-radius: 15px;margin: 3%;}
/*右边*/
.az_list .az_list_l{float: left;width: 100%;}
.az_list .az_list_l .az_list_l_tl{float: left;width: 100%;height: 50px;line-height: 50px;border-bottom: 3px solid #78c6af;margin-bottom: 10px;margin-top: 5px;}
.az_list .az_list_l .az_list_l_tl em{float: left;width: 40px;height: 40px;background-color: #78c6af;border-radius: 100px;text-align: center;margin-top: 6px;}
.az_list .az_list_l .az_list_l_tl em:before{content:"";width: 32px;height: 28px;background: url(../img/ico.png) no-repeat -1px -306px;margin-top: 10px;display: inline-block;}
.az_list .az_list_l .az_list_l_tl span{float: left;margin-left: 13px;color: #78c6af;font-size: 21px;}
.az_list .az_list_l .az_list_l_tl a{float: right;color: #78c6af;}
.az_list .az_list_l .az_list_l_tl:hover{color: #e2b526;color: #e2b526!important;}


/*图文推荐*/
.az_list_l_art{float:left;}
.az_list_l_art_wz{float: right;width: 100%;}
.az_list_l_art_wz a{float:left;width: 100%;}
.az_list_l_art_wz h2{float:left;line-height: 40px;font-size: 17px;color: #555;}
.az_list_l_art_wz p{float:left;line-height: 24px;color: #a5a5a5;font-size: 15px;}
.az_list_l_art_tp{float: left;width: 100%;display: flex;justify-content: space-between;}
.az_list_l_art_tp a{margin-bottom: 6px;float: left;width: 48%;position: relative;height: 109px;overflow: hidden;border-radius: 10px;}
.az_list_l_art_tp a img{width: 100%;height: 109px;float: left;}
.az_list_l_art_tp a span{height: 32px;display: inline-block;color: #fff;line-height: 32px;font-size: 14px;overflow: hidden;position: absolute;background: #25252582;width: 100%;text-align: center;left: 0;bottom: 0;}

.az_list_l_art_hot{float: right;width: 100%;}
.az_list_l_art_hot ul{float: right;width: 100%;display: flex;flex-wrap: wrap;justify-content: space-between;margin-top: 10px;margin-bottom: 11px;}
.az_list_l_art_hot li{height: 40px;line-height: 40px;font-size: 14px;overflow: hidden;width: 100%;text-align: right;color: #888;font-size: 12px;}
.az_list_l_art_hot li i{float: left;height: 4px;width: 4px;background: #DCDADA;margin-top: 12px;margin-right: 5px;}
.az_list_l_art_hot li a{color: #666666;font-size: 15px;text-align: left;float: left;width: 71%;}
.az_list_l_art_hot li b{margin-top: 11px;width: 17px;height: 17px;line-height: 17px;background: #e8b856;color: #ffffff;float: left;text-align: center;margin-right:6px;font-size: 12px;border-radius: 4px;margin-bottom: 10px;font-weight: 400;font-style: initial;}
.az_list_l_art_hot li:nth-child(1) b{background: #e33e42;color:#fff;}
.az_list_l_art_hot li:nth-child(2) b{background: #f44336;color:#fff;}
.az_list_l_art_hot li:nth-child(3) b{background: #ff6c6c;color:#fff;}

/*列表*/
.az_list_r{margin-top: 10px;float: right;width: 100%;}
.az_list_r .az_list_r_tl{float: left;width: 100%;height: 48px;line-height: 48px;margin-bottom: 14px;background: #f5f5f5;border-radius: 10px;}
.az_list_r .az_list_r_tl a{float: right;font-size: 14px;padding: 0 5px;height: 17px;line-height: 16px;margin-top: 10px;border-radius: 18px;}
.az_list_r .az_list_r_tl h3{float: left;color: #333;font-size: 16px;font-weight: 700;}
.az_list_r .az_list_r_tl i{float: left;width: 20px;background: #2e9de9;margin-right: 9px;height: 27px;margin-top: 14px;background: url(../img/ico.png) no-repeat -33px -309px;margin-left: 15px;}

.az_list_r ul{float: right;width:100%;}
.az_list_r ul li{float: left;width:100%;height: 45px;line-height: 45px;overflow: hidden;border-bottom: 1px solid #ececec;}
.az_list_r ul li a{float: left;margin-left: 10px;font-size: 15px;height: 36px;overflow: hidden;color: #333;width: 62%;}
.az_list_r li span{width: 17px;height: 17px;line-height: 17px;background: #78c6af;color: #ffffff;float: left;text-align: center;margin-right:6px;font-size: 12px;border-radius: 4px;margin-top: 15px;font-weight: 400;font-style: initial;}
.az_list_r ul li em{float: right;font-size: 12px;height: 36px;overflow: hidden;color: #b8b8b8;font-style: inherit;}

.fink_box{float:left;background: #fff;border-radius: 12px;padding: 4% 2.5%;width: 89%;margin: 0 3%;}
.fink_box_tl{float: left;width: 100%;}
.fink_box_tl i{float: left;width: 21px;margin-right: 9px;height: 22px;border-radius: 10px;background: url(../img/ico.png) no-repeat -51px -309px;;background-color: #78c6af;}
.fink_box_tl em{float: left;height: 26px;font-weight: 700;font-size: 15px;font-style: inherit;}
.fink_box_tl:after{content:"";display: inline-block;background: #eeeeee;height: 2px;width: 61%;margin-left: 15px;}
.flink{width: 100%;float: left;}
.flink b{line-height:22px;font-weight: 400;float: left;color:#2ca6e0;display: none;}
.flink li{line-height: 22px;color: #b7b7b7;margin: 5px;display: inline-block;float: left;margin-bottom: 0px;}
.flink li a{color: #888;font-size: 12px;}
.flink li:nth-child(2){display:none;}
.flink li a:hover{color:#2ca6e0}
/*footer*/
.footer{width: 100%;padding: 10px 0;background: #353d46;float: left;margin-top: 15px;}
.footer p {float:left;width: 94%;text-align: center;color: #d8dde0;font-size: 12px;line-height: 23px;display: flex;justify-content: center;flex-wrap: wrap;align-content: space-around;padding: 0 3%;}
.footer p a{text-decoration:none;color: #d8dde0;padding: 0 5px;}
}